With triethylamine; phosphorus trichloride; In toluene; at 0 - 20℃; for 0.5h; Example 4: Synthesis of tris(4-(dimethylamino)phenyl) phosphite (TDAPP), a palladium-binding ligand Step 2: Preparation of tris(4-(dimethylamino)phenyl) phosphite (TDAPP) Et3N (39.03 mL, 280 mmol, 1.40 equiv) was charged to the reaction mixture obtained in step 1. The batch temperature was adjusted to 2 °C (0 to 5 °C). A solution of PC13 (7.00 mL, 80 mmol, 0.40 equiv) in toluene (43.2 mL, 2 vol) was slowly charged to the reactor while maintaining the reaction temperature < 12 °C. The reaction is exothermic and the mixture becomes thick. Vigorous stirring was required for efficient mixing. The batch was agitated for 30 minutes at 15 °C (10 to 20 °C). An aliquot of the reaction was withdrawn for HPLC analysis. The reaction is deemed complete when the amount of DAP is < 2percent with respect to TDAPP. TBME (174.4 mL, 8 vol) was charged and the batch was agitated for 2 hours at 23 °C (20 to 25 °C) to ensure thorough precipitation of the Et3N HCl from the solution. The batch was filtered through a pad of celite (21.8 g, 1 wt. equiv)/silica gel (10.8 g, 0.5 wt. equiv). The pad of celite/silica gel was washed with TBME (43.2 mL, 2 vol). Precipitation of white crystals (Et3N*HCl salt) may form in the filtrate. If precipitation occurs, the filtrate should be filtered through a pad of celite/silica gel. The batch was concentrated under reduced pressure to 3 volumes (65.4 mL) at 43 °C (40 to 45 °C). 2-Methyl-2-butanol (174.4 mL, 8 vol) was charged to the batch. A precipitate may form during addition of the alcohol. The batch was then concentrated under reduced pressure to 6 vol (130.8 mL). Next, 2-methyl-2-butanol (43.2 mL, 2 vol) was charged to the batch. A thick slurry is formed after 2-methyl-2-butanol addition. An aliquot of the batch was removed to determine residual toluene content by GC-FID. The toluene content may affect the following crystallization. The batch temperature was adjusted to 63 °C (60 to 65 °C), resulting in a clear solution. The batch temperature was then adjusted to 40 - 45 °C and seeded with TDAPP seed crystals (200 mg). Following, the batch was cooled to 20-25 °C and agitated for 2 hours. The batch was filtered and the wet cake was washed with cold 2-methyl-2-butanol (43.2 mL, 2 vol). The batch was dried under reduced pressure to obtain TDAPP as a white solid. A sample was removed to monitor the drying by GC. The batch is deemed dry when the amount of 2-methyl-2-butanol is < 5,000 ppm.
